Joey Barton has criticised Crystal Palace's imminent appointment of Roy Hodgson. 

The Eagles have sacked Frank de Boer after the Dutchman oversaw a disastrous start to the new campaign, failing to secure a point or score a goal in their first four Premier League games 

The team put in an improved performance against Burnley on the Sunday but ultimately fell to a 1-0 defeat, a result which proved to be the final straw.

De Boer's departure makes his reign the shortest in Premier League history in terms of games played and the club have moved quickly to secure the services of Hodgson on a two-year deal.


But Barton is less than impressed, telling talkSPORT that 'he's just got no charisma, no personality at all.'

Hodgson has been out of work since England's disastrous Euro 2016 campaign, which ended with a humiliating exit to Iceland. 

'Did you see him at the back end of that England campaign?' Barton continued.

'He just looked like he needed to be taken out into the back garden and have someone pull the trigger on him.

'A lot of people say he's a great fella, but I just don't think [he's the right fit].

'I didn't see the Frank de Boer appointment, I thought it was a bit left field and I think if you're them you want somebody who lifts the place up.'

Palace look to pick up their first points of the season against Southampton at Selhurst Park this weekend.
